iDeaS User Interface & Controls for Dummies
-------------------------------------------------------------------------
iDeaS is a Nintendo DS Emulator orginally designed for Windows but is also partially compatibile with Linux.

Basic Game Controls:
Example - (Orginal Nintendo DS Key - Default iDeaS Key)

START - Enter
SELECT - X
A - Z
B - A
L - ??? (can't find it)
R - S
X - Q
Y - W
D-Pad (UP,DOWN,LEFT,RIGHT) - Arrow Keys
Touchscreen - Mouse Left-Click Button

That said, I'll add (although I shouldn't) some WIP news: transparencies are now beginning to get correctly shown on iDeaS, that means improved Phoenix Wright, improved Castlevania (I wasn't really keen on seeing a Golem teleporting in front of me...), improved Trauma Center and random stuff I can't recall right now. I also intend to contact YopYop, and see if the DesMuMe project can still somehow be kept alive, either by offering him host outside the (stupid IMHO) french DRM law or by fusing its result within iDeaS core. And the results would be quite... interesting.
Finally, we are putting up some skeleton driver for savegames.
